Transform your wine cellar into a precision-monitored storage environment. This kit replaces slow software SPI with a custom PIO state machine on the Raspberry Pi Pico, clocking the ILI9341 TFT at 62.5 MHz for a smooth 60 fps refresh—six times faster than traditional bit-banging. You'll build a real-time climate display that tracks temperature, humidity, and vibration, giving you instant feedback on cellar conditions.

What You'll Build

You'll assemble a compact, fast-updating monitor that displays live DHT22 temperature/humidity values and MPU6050 motion status on a 2.4-inch color screen. The 60fps update rate ensures you catch rapid fluctuations that could spoil valuable wine. A vibration alert from the accelerometer signals if a cellar door is opened or if equipment is disturbed, making this an essential tool for any serious wine collector.

What You'll Learn

  • Program PIO state machines on the RP2040 to generate precise 62.5 MHz SPI signals
  • Decode the DHT22 one-wire protocol and extract calibrated humidity/temperature data
  • Read 3-axis acceleration and gyroscope data from the MPU6050 over I2C
  • Solder through-hole components and route connections on a prototype PCB stripboard
  • Render a responsive GUI on the ILI9341 using the high-speed parallel-data mode
